summaryrefslogtreecommitdiffstats
path: root/winsup/cygwin/ChangeLog
diff options
context:
space:
mode:
Diffstat (limited to 'winsup/cygwin/ChangeLog')
-rw-r--r--winsup/cygwin/ChangeLog12
1 files changed, 12 insertions, 0 deletions
diff --git a/winsup/cygwin/ChangeLog b/winsup/cygwin/ChangeLog
index 98c230286..870be02e3 100644
--- a/winsup/cygwin/ChangeLog
+++ b/winsup/cygwin/ChangeLog
@@ -1,5 +1,17 @@
2009-03-09 Corinna Vinschen <corinna@vinschen.de>
+ * fhandler.h (fhandler_socket::wait_for_events): Take additional
+ parameter "dontwait".
+ * fhandler_socket.cc (fhandler_socket::wait_for_events): Act as if the
+ socket is non-blocking if dontwait is true.
+ (fhandler_socket::recv_internal): Use incoming MSG_DONTWAIT flag to
+ set the wait_for_events dontwait parameter.
+ (fhandler_socket::send_internal): Ditto. Optimize code slightly.
+ * include/cygwin/socket.h (MSG_DONTWAIT): Define.
+ * include/cygwin/version.h: Bump API minor number.
+
+2009-03-09 Corinna Vinschen <corinna@vinschen.de>
+
* cygwin.din: Export wcsftime.
* posix.sgml: Move wcsftime to SUSv4 list.
* include/cygwin/version.h: Bump API minor number.